Image-based Ciphering of Video Streams and Object Recognition for Urban and Vehicular Surveillance Services

Abstract

Nowadays, urban and vehicular surveillance systems are col- lecting large amounts of image data for feeding recognition systems e.g. towards proposing localization or navigation services. In many cases, these image data cannot directly be processed in situ by the acquisition systems in reason of their low computational capabilities. The acquired images are transferred to remote computing servers through various com- puter networks, then analyzed in details towards object recognition. The objective of this paper is twofold i) presenting image-based cyphering methods that can eciently be applied for securing the image transfer against consequences of image interceptions (e.g.; man-in-the-middle at- tacks) ii) presenting generic image-based analysis techniques that can be exploited for object recognition. Experimental results show end-to-end image-based solutions for fostering developments of surveillance systems and services in urban and vehicular environments.
